What is one of the disadvantages of collaboration mentioned in Chapter 3?
Free
(Essay)
5.0/5
(30)
Correct Answer:
The six disadvantages are that collaboration takes more time than individual writing, can lead to groupthink, can yield a disjointed document, can lead to inequitable workloads, can reduce a person's motivation to work hard on a document, and can lead to interpersonal conflict.
